How much do packaging design internship j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 3, 2026, the average hourly pay for packaging design internship in Delaware is $19.39,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$14.42 and $21.63 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a packaging design internship?

A Packaging Design Internship is a temporary role where interns assist in creating and developing packaging designs for products. Interns typically work with design teams to conceptualize, prototype, and refine packaging that aligns with branding and functional requirements. They may use design software like Adobe Illustrator or Photoshop and collaborate with marketing and production teams. This internship helps build practical experience in graphic design, material selection, and sustainability considerations in packaging.

What kinds of projects and responsibilities can I expect as a packaging design intern?

As a Packaging Design Intern, you will typically support senior designers in creating and refining packaging concepts, developing dielines, choosing materials, and preparing files for print production. You may participate in brainstorming sessions, conduct research on packaging trends and sustainability, and assist with mockups and prototype testing. Interns often have opportunities to present their ideas to cross-functional teams and receive feedback from design, marketing, and production departments. This hands-on involvement helps you understand the end-to-end packaging development process and build a strong professional portfolio.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in a packaging design internship, and why are they important?

A strong foundation in graphic design, creativity, and attention to detail—often supported by coursework in design or related fields—is essential for a Packaging Design Internship. Familiarity with design software such as Adobe Creative Suite (Illustrator, Photoshop, InDesign) and an understanding of print production processes are typically required. Excellent communication, teamwork skills, and the ability to receive and implement feedback help interns collaborate effectively within multidisciplinary teams. These qualifications ensure interns can create appealing packaging concepts that meet branding requirements and practical constraints.

Job description

Description
This position will offer you the ability to directly apply your knowledge of transmission line engineering including, conductors, hardware, insulation, structures, foundations and electrical principles to:
  • Design transmission lines in the 69kV to 765kV range.
  • Perform structural analysis and design of pole, lattice, framed, and guyed structures.
  • Perform foundation designs.
  • Perform conductor selection studies, shielding, grounding and induction studies.
  • Develop cost estimates and schedules and prepare specifications for the procurement of transmission line materials and construction.
  • Specify transmission line components.
  • Model transmission lines in PLS-CADD, determine right of way requirements, calculate conductor sags, and develop transmission line plan and profile drawings.
  • Review vendor submittals.

About Sargent & Lundy

Sourced by ZipRecruiter

Sargent & Lundy is one of the most experienced full-service architect-engineering firms in the world. Founded in 1891, the firm is a global leader in power and energy with expertise in grid modernization, renewable energy, energy storage, nuclear power, and fossil fuels. Sargent & Lundy delivers comprehensive project services--from consulting, design and implementation to construction management, commissioning and operations/maintenance--with an emphasis on quality and safety. The firm serves public and private sector clients in the power and energy, gas distribution, industrial, and government sectors.
